Sherman, 3 years old, is Sheldon's brother. They had the same parents but are from different litters. Sherman is a leader; he wants to know what's going on and will explore until he finds out. He is house trained, crate trained, learning to walk on a leash, neutered and up to date on shots. Sherman keeps an eye out for unusual things in his yard and wants his mom to know when something strange is going on, so he will make an excellent watch dog. He is a handsome guy with a red coat, with tan and white "highlights". Sherman weighs about 12 pounds. Need your yard and house watched for strange animals and people? Sherman is the dog for you.
